IRON MOUNTAIN, MI-- The Michigan State Police Iron Mountain Post collected 42 pounds of prescription drugs during the recent National Prescription Drug Take-Back Day.
All 29 MSP posts in the state partnered with the Drug Enforcement Administration on April 30 to provide a safe, convenient, and responsible venue for the disposal of unwanted and unused drugs. They collected a total of 1,189 pounds of prescription drugs.
Anyone who couldn’t participate in Drug Take-Back Day can dispose of their prescriptions drugs at any State Police post Monday through Friday 8 a.m. to 4 p.m., excluding holidays. The service is free and anonymous with no questions asked.
